📰 Downloaded Cemu for Linux recently? You may have malware If you recently downloaded the Cemu emulator for Linux from the project’s GitHub, be aware: it may have added malware to your system. The team behind the Wii U emulator discovered that both the official AppImage and its Ubuntu ZIP assets for the Cemu 2.6 release available to download from GitHub were “compromised”. Cemu’s Flatpak was not affected, nor were the GitHub installers for Windows and macOS. 📰 Fix HEIC images not loading in Ubuntu 26.04 LTS If your HEIC photos show a “Could not load image” error in Ubuntu 26.04’s Image Viewer, you’re not alone – it’s an intentional breakage, albeit one that’s easy to fix. HEIC files are a variant of HEIF which use H.265/HEVC compression. If you own an iPhone or a newer Android device, the stock camera app uses this format by default.
